The Trailblazer is part of the growing subcompact SUV category, positioned below the larger Chevrolet Equinox. It’s roomy despite its small footprint, gets good fuel economy, and packs an impressive level of standard advanced safety features. However, the loud cabin and limited rear three-quarter visibility should give buyers pause.
With its upright stance, tall roof, and big, squared-off door openings, the Trailblazer is easy to get in and out—front or rear. Unlike in most sub-compact SUVs, it requires very little ducking or twisting to hop into the Trailblazer’s cabin. This upright styling also contributes to the SUVs roomy rear seat and cargo area.
